  • Patent number: 4045587
    Abstract: Processes for obtaining food flavoring materials and for preparing foodstuffs comprising heating at least one conjugated oxygen-containing carbonyl compound such as a hydroxyfuranone, a hydroxylactone, or a hydroxypyrone in the presence of hydrogen sulfide to obtain hearty flavoring compositions, particularly compositions having meat and cheese flavors; together with the compositions so obtained.

  • Patent number: 4020175
    Abstract: Novel 3-sulfur derivatives of furan including alkyl furan-3-thiols and bis(alkyl-3-furyl) sulfides and di- and tetrahydro derivatives thereof having meaty and/or roasted aromas and flavors; processes for producing such 3-sulfur derivatives; novel flavoring compositions containing such derivatives; and novel food compositions containing such derivatives.
